Star Trek fans have had an impressive assortment of projects lately from Discovery, Picard, and even Star Trek: Strange New Worlds. Lot of new shows mean a lot of new characters, one of which is Captain Christopher Pike. He is the predecessor of Captain Kirk on the U.S.S.
Enterprise and now fans can bring him home with a new 1/6 scale figure from EXO-6. Anson Mount comes to life with this figures, with impressive likeness to the actor, which will please Star Trek fans. Captain Pike comes in at 12 inches tall, features a soft goods yellow Star Fleet uniform, and will have 30 points of articulation. The Star Fleet outfit was faithfully captured right off the screen and he will come with a transporter pad display base.
